The Department of Mathematics at the University of Missouri-Columbia invites applications for a tenure-track position at the rank of assistant professor in the field of Analysis to begin August 2012. Candidates must present evidence of excellence in teaching and research and must have earned a Ph.D. or equivalent in Mathematics by August 15, 2012. The successful candidate will be expected to conduct independent research, teach undergraduate and graduate courses, obtain external funding, and supervise graduate student research. Applicants should submit a cover letter, curriculum vitae, and statements of research and teaching interests. In addition, arrangements should be made for four letters of recommendation to be submitted to the department. One of these should specifically address teaching. Applicants should submit all materials, including letters of reference, through MathJobs.org. Screening of applicants will begin January 30, 2012 and will continue until the position is filled.
